Understanding Diamond Bar's Climate
Diamond Bar is in the Hot-Dry climate zone, enjoying long, warm summers but freezing winters. Temperatures in the area range from an average high of about 71 degrees Fahrenheit to an average low of roughly 53 degrees Fahrenheit. There's an average of 15 inches of rain per year, with February being the wettest month and August the driest.
Lawn health is closely tied to your local climate. Wetter months can cause grass to grow lush and green but deplete soil nutrients. Drier months, on the other hand, can make grass grow brown and stunted. Local weather patterns also influence when in your lawn care schedule you seed, aerate, and fertilize.

Reputation and Experience
One of the first things you should research when choosing a lawn care service provider is the company's reputation and years of experience. A newer company may be reputable but more difficult to evaluate due to having fewer customer reviews. Read customer reviews and ratings from third-party sources, such as Yelp, the Better Business Bureau, Google Reviews, and Trustpilot, to research the overall customer experience.

Potential DIY Solutions
Homeowners who prefer handling lawn care themselves can buy fertilizer and grass seed from local lawn and garden centers. Heavy-equipment rental shops often have walk-behind aerators that you can rent for a daily rate. DIY lawn care is a large time commitment, however, and you won't get the specialized knowledge a professional lawn service can provide. Full-service lawn care companies can evaluate your lawn and soil health and prescribe the right treatment to restore your yard to its full potential. Some companies have DIY subscription plans depending on your lawn care needs, in which the company provides customized lawn care products that customers are responsible for applying to their lawns.
